Summary

Amend KRS 159.010 to require compulsory attendance for children ages 6 to 17 by July 1, 2015, and for children ages 6 to 18 by July 1, 2016; continue dropout conferences until July 1, 2016; make technical corrections; amend KRS 159.020 to conform; create new sections of KRS Chapter 158 to clarify the purpose of alternative education programs; require the Kentucky Board of Education to promulgate administrative regulations establishing definitions, policies, and guidelines for student assignment and data collection protocols relative to alternative education programs; require local school districts to track the academic progress of students enrolled in alternative education programs; require the Kentucky Department of Education to file a data report by December 1, 2013, and annually thereafter, to the Interim Joint Committee on Education; require the use of experienced and certified teachers; prohibit assignment of inexperienced teachers to alternative education programs, except if the commissioner of education grants a waiver of the requirement; prohibit assignment of teachers and staff being disciplined to alternative education programs; require appropriate staff development; require districts to track expenditures and report them to the Kentucky Department of Education; amend KRS 158.812 to add language stating the intent of the General Assembly relative to career and technical education programs.

Title

AN ACT relating to school dropout prevention.
